1 torch with different gels, a gas range cooker and boredom.

So what’s the point?
There isn’t one really aside from taking something pretty ordinary and making it look different thinking outside the box a little, I would stick my neck out and say this is probably pretty unique, so for me its job done even though it could be done better. Maybe next time.
